Transaction 68f5bc37f83d2b9ad490eaadd9616bde44199621be4a3164f851ba1dc43234ca
1 Input
1 Output
-
68f5bc37f83d2b9ad490eaadd9616bde44199621be4a3164f851ba1dc43234ca:0
- value
- 23218265
- script pubkey
- OP_0 OP_PUSHBYTES_20 97841b1614e523d8a3eff39a8a3f1e97dac6182f
- address
- bc1qj7zpk9s5u53a3gl07wdg50c7jldvvxp0wwdn3q